Understanding Probability and House Edge

At the heart of any luck casino game lies the concept of probability. Each outcome, whether it’s a winning hand in blackjack or a specific number on a roulette wheel, has a calculated probability of occurring. Understanding these probabilities is fundamental to appreciating the inherent house edge – the statistical advantage the casino holds over players in the long run. The house edge isn’t a guarantee of winning for the casino on every single bet, but it ensures profitability over a large number of wagers. Games like blackjack, with skillful play, can have a relatively low house edge, while others, like slot machines, typically have a significantly higher one.

It's important to differentiate between short-term variance and long-term expectation. In the short term, even games with a substantial house edge can see players experience winning streaks. However, over time, the statistical advantage will invariably assert itself. A wise player doesn’t chase short-term gains but focuses on making decisions that minimize losses and optimize opportunities within the constraints of the inherent house edge.

The Role of Random Number Generators

In online luck casino environments, the fairness and randomness of games are ensured through the use of Random Number Generators (RNGs). These sophisticated algorithms produce unpredictable sequences of numbers, simulating the outcome of a physical casino game. Reputable online casinos are regularly audited by independent testing agencies to verify the integrity of their RNGs. This ensures that each spin of a slot machine, each draw of a card, and each roll of the dice is truly random and not manipulated in favor of the casino. Looking for certifications from bodies like eCOGRA is a good indicator of a secure and fair gaming experience.

Game House Edge (approximate) Player Skill Impact
Blackjack (basic strategy) 0.5% – 1% High
Roulette (European) 2.7% Low
Baccarat 1.06% (Banker bet) Low
Slot Machines 2% – 15% (variable) None

The table above illustrates the varying house edges associated with common casino games. Notice the significant impact of player skill in games like blackjack, where employing basic strategy can dramatically reduce the house edge. In contrast, slot machines rely entirely on chance, with the house edge pre-programmed into the game.

Bankroll Management: A Cornerstone of Success

Effective bankroll management is perhaps the most crucial skill for any aspiring luck casino player. It involves setting a budget for your gaming activities and adhering to it strictly, regardless of wins or losses. Never gamble with money you cannot afford to lose, and avoid chasing losses in an attempt to recoup funds. A well-defined bankroll allows you to weather the inevitable swings of fortune and maintain a disciplined approach to gaming. A common rule of thumb is to allocate a specific percentage of your bankroll to each bet, typically between 1% and 5%, depending on your risk tolerance.

Furthermore, it's essential to understand the concept of unit sizing. A "unit" represents a predetermined amount of money from your bankroll. By betting in units, you maintain consistency and prevent impulsive bets that could quickly deplete your funds. Establishing clear stop-loss and profit targets is also fundamental. A stop-loss limit defines the maximum amount you're willing to lose in a single session, while a profit target sets a realistic goal for winnings. Once either of these limits is reached, it's time to walk away.

Exploring Different Betting Systems

Various betting systems, such as the Martingale, Fibonacci, and D'Alembert, are often employed by players in games like roulette and baccarat. The Martingale system involves doubling your bet after each loss, with the goal of recouping previous losses and making a small profit. However, this system is extremely risky as it requires a large bankroll and can quickly lead to substantial losses if you encounter a prolonged losing streak. The Fibonacci and D'Alembert systems are less aggressive but still carry inherent risks. While betting systems can be interesting to explore, they should not be viewed as a guaranteed path to winning.

The Psychology of Gambling

Understanding the psychological factors that influence gambling behavior is vital. The thrill of winning, the anticipation of a potential payout, and the cognitive biases that lead to irrational decision-making can all contribute to problem gambling. Recognizing these tendencies is the first step toward responsible gaming. It’s important to be aware of the “gambler’s fallacy,” the belief that past events influence future outcomes in games of chance. Each spin of the roulette wheel or draw of a card is independent of previous events, and the odds remain constant.

Furthermore, the near-miss effect – experiencing outcomes that are close to winning – can be particularly addictive. These near misses activate the same reward pathways in the brain as actual wins, reinforcing the desire to continue playing. Being mindful of these psychological traps can help you maintain a rational and disciplined approach to gaming.
